Can Marcus handle finishing for fabricated sheet metal parts?
Yes. Marcus offers extensive finishing support for fabricated components through its in-house surface treatment capability and coordinated manufacturing processes. Available options include powder coating, wet painting, chrome and nickel electroplating, anodising, PVD coating, blasting, polishing, and heat treatment. Parts are prepared with appropriate cleaning and pre-treatment steps, then tested to recognized standards such as ASTM B117 and coating thickness checks.

What quality certifications does Marcus hold?
Marcus operates under IATF 16949:2016 and ISO 9001 certified quality systems. In addition to these certifications, the company applies structured manufacturing and quality processes such as DFM review, APQP, PPAP, FAIR inspection, inline inspection, and advanced metrology support. These systems help maintain consistency, traceability, and production control across fabrication programs and related secondary operations.

Does Marcus offer machining after sheet metal fabrication?
Yes. Marcus provides in-house CNC machining to support fabricated components that require tighter tolerances, secondary feature creation, or precision finishing on critical interfaces. The machining department includes 3, 4, and 5-axis equipment, turn-mill centres, and drill-tap centres. This allows fabricated parts to be refined and completed within a more controlled manufacturing workflow rather than being outsourced separately.
